About Libra
Libra is a management consultancy focused on transforming business performance, partnering with clients to deliver robust change management solutions that drive rapid, scalable, and sustainable improvement. Our services span change management, digital transformation, operational excellence, supply chain optimisation and people development, with technology serving as a key enabler rather than the end goal. We are dedicated to ensuring that the benefits of our projects are sustainable in the long run, empowering clients with the knowledge and skills to maintain and grow the benefits that we deliver together.
Role Overview
We are seeking a Developer to join our growing Solutions team. This is a unique opportunity to work within a consultancy, interfacing directly with clients in creating bespoke solutions for performance improvement challenges. Embedded within our consulting team, you will help translate complex customer needs into standalone technology solutions that integrate seamlessly with existing business systems. The role will encompass:
- Requirements Analysis: Collaborate with clients to understand complex business requirements and translate them into actionable technical solutions that drive operational improvements.
- Solution Development: Build impactful web applications using React.js, VS Code, and Next.js, leveraging AI tools to deliver solutions faster than traditional development approaches.
- Client Engagement: Support the team in presenting findings and solutions to stakeholders, contributing to collaborative client interactions that shape business outcomes.
- System Integration: Develop solutions that seamlessly integrate with ERP systems (Enterprise Resource Planning) and other existing client platforms.
- Platform Development: Utilise Microsoft Power Platform tools to enhance existing client capabilities and create low-code solutions.
- Continuous Learning: Stay current with emerging technologies and development practices in an AI-enhanced development environment, building expertise that sets you apart in the market.
Requirements
- Familiarity with React.js and modern JavaScript frameworks.
- Understanding of ERP systems and system integration concepts.
- Experience with Microsoft Power Platform (Power Apps, Power Automate, Power BI).
- Experience with VS Code or similar development environments.
- Knowledge of manufacturing or supply chain processes.
- Degree in Computer Science, Engineering, Business, or related field (or equivalent experience).
